aacff36
From 63e63a70766f3059ce5f1d06a95988ecf909b298 Mon Sep 17 00:00:00 2001
aacff36
From: Shawn Anastasio <shawn@anastas.io>
aacff36
Date: Wed, 24 Apr 2019 21:17:23 -0500
aacff36
Subject: [PATCH] third_party/pffft: Include altivec.h on ppc64 with SIMD
aacff36
 enabled
aacff36
aacff36
---
aacff36
 third_party/pffft/src/pffft.c | 1 +
aacff36
 1 file changed, 1 insertion(+)
aacff36
aacff36
Index: chromium-120.0.6099.71/third_party/pffft/src/pffft.c
aacff36
===================================================================
aacff36
--- chromium-120.0.6099.71.orig/third_party/pffft/src/pffft.c
aacff36
+++ chromium-120.0.6099.71/third_party/pffft/src/pffft.c
aacff36
@@ -100,6 +100,7 @@
aacff36
    Altivec support macros 
aacff36
 */
aacff36
 #if !defined(PFFFT_SIMD_DISABLE) && (defined(__ppc__) || defined(__ppc64__))
aacff36
+#include <altivec.h>
aacff36
 typedef vector float v4sf;
aacff36
 #  define SIMD_SZ 4
aacff36
 #  define VZERO() ((vector float) vec_splat_u8(0))